Why on earth would you want OKC to get two additional lottery picks? They are already very good and very young. The biggest problem for that team is that as a small-market team they'll have trouble holding on to a core as their players age out of rookie contracts. Giving Presti (a very good drafter) fuel to keep the funnel of cheap young talent coming in is the best way to extend how long they are going to be significant contender in our division.

Would much rather the Clippers (who aren't going anywhere but down) hold on just enough to give OKC weaker picks.
